(Video, embedded below.)<\/p>\n<p>The robotic warrior in question is &#8220;Copperhead&#8221;, a heavyweight death-dealer that has competed on the &#8220;BattleBots&#8221; show on TV. It&#8217;s an incredibly stout machine with a ridiculous 50 pound (23 kg) drum of spinning tool-steel on the front to disassemble competitors. Add to that the sheer mass of the bot&#8217;s armor plating and running gear, throw in the need to withstand the punishment meted out by equally diabolical weapons, and standard wheels are not going to fly.<\/p>\n<p>As [Robert Cowan] details in the video below, nothing but the sturdiest wheels will do, so the bot builders mold custom wheels with integrated hubs. The four-piece mold was machined out of aluminum to hold the plastic hubs, which were also machined but could easily have been 3D-printed. Polyurethane resin is poured in and adheres to the plastic hub better than we&#8217;d have thought it would: enough so to avoid coming apart despite some pretty severe blows.
